A two-year-old girl was killed by crocodiles after straying into their enclosure in Cambodia.
Rom Roath Neary died after wandering away from her parents and apparently climbing through a gap in a fence, at her family's crocodile farm in Siem Reap.
After she died, her father climbed in himself to rescue her remains from the crocodiles, who were fighting over them - but was only able to retrieve what was left of her skull. Read More...

Rose Freedman, grandmother of 20th Century Fox TV co-president Dana Walden, and who was the last living survivor of the infamous 1911 Triangle Shirtwaist Co. fire in New York City, died Feb. 15 of natural causes at her home in Beverly Hills. She was 107 and was the first person to be featured on the recent PBS series, “The Living Century.”
She was known for her vitality and dedication to the union movement. Read More...
